Bitcoin Sovereignty

In order to stifle the demonstrators, Justin Trudeau, Canadian Prime Minister to evoke the freezing of the bank accounts of the demonstrators. A strongly criticized decision, in a so-called “democratic” country. The Prime Minister bases himself on a text called the “Emergencies Act”.


In addition to this, the government wants to add identified people to a file. Once there, they would be banned from certain jobs, in addition to being labeled as “terrorists”. In this incredible storm of restrictions, a saving element remains. Nunchuk bitcoin wallet is a bitcoin wallet. He was ordered to distribute information and terminate user accounts by the Canadian government. Nunchunk has made it known that this is impossible, thus guaranteeing the security of the cryptocurrency of its users.


Nunchuk bitcoin therefore explains: “We do not collect any identifying information from users beyond email addresses. We also do not hold keys. Therefore, we cannot “freeze” our users' assets. We cannot “prevent” them from being moved. We have no knowledge of the "existence, nature, value and location" of our users' property. This is in the very essence of Bitcoin.”


This support is all the more valuable since a GoFundMe campaign did not follow up on the 9 million raised on its platform. Activists then created a campaign to support road protesters.


Banks in Trouble?

James Melville, a business journalist from the United Kingdom observed an interesting phenomenon. Since the announcement of the possible bank freeze by the protesters, Canadians have been rushing to distributors to get their money out. James notices that Canadian banks are having more and more problems. In a tweet, he shows that withdrawal problems have multiplied by 10. For RBC, the largest Canadian bank, the factor goes up to 3,000!


I don't need to explain to you what happens when a bank runs out of money. All this climate of hostility towards banks is fueling a fervor for cryptocurrency. The famous “Truckers” are now supplied with crypto, by envelopes containing instructions. We explain to them not to go through large exchanges, and to exchange only P2P (peer to peer). They can thus cashout their Bitcoin, and live normally. By force of circumstance, all socio-professional classes in Canada are assigned cryptocurrency training.
